Output 64c27304319d4c374394a0943d88715854336d9362e22317944cf6a96e7d6eaa:0

value
9079586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b299ad8b8a7f8ca23d6fa7b68b22ecb8058fde6c OP_EQUAL
address
3HyNJRCLt4D7NQeXXY4DWP8oL8j1dJSvhy
transaction
64c27304319d4c374394a0943d88715854336d9362e22317944cf6a96e7d6eaa
spent
true